[jira] [Created] (YARN-10997) Revisit allocation and reservation
logging

Accepted allocation proposal and reserved container logs are two exceedingly frequent events. Numerous user reported that these log entries had quickly filled the logs on a busy cluster and seen these entries only as noise.
It would be worthwhile to reduce the log level of these entries to DEBUG level.
Examples:
{noformat}
2021-10-30 02:28:57,409 INFO org.apache.hadoop.yarn.server.resourcemanager.scheduler.capacity.CapacityScheduler: Allocation proposal accepted
2021-10-30 02:28:57,439 INFO org.apache.hadoop.yarn.server.resourcemanager.scheduler.common.fica.FiCaSchedulerApp: Reserved container=container_1635478503131_0069_01_000078, on node=host: node:8041 #containers=1 available=<memory:1835, vCores:3> used=<memory:3072, vCores:1> with resource=<memory:3072, vCores:1>
{noformat}
